The Application of a New Dynamic Evaluation Method in Steelworks’ Low-carbon Competitiveness

Abstract: In the process of evaluation of enterprise competitiveness, we often encounter periodicity and contingency. In order to solve this problem, we extend the TOPSIS based on the idea of "pulling up the class" and adopt this method for steelworks’ low-carbon competitiveness. The results show that this method has the advantages of dynamics, flexibility and comprehensive compared with the existing static methods. The steelworks’ low-carbon competitiveness could be reflected from various angles.The practicability and validity of this method are verified, and it solves the occasional problem. At the same time, we present a new way to explore the dynamic evaluation of steelworks’ low-carbon competitiveness in this paper.

Key words: dynamic evaluation, TOPSIS, euclid distance, low-carbon competitiveness
